    Now, let's talk about our Weather Playbook segment. Today, we're diving into the world of atmospheric rivers. These are essentially long, narrow bands of concentrated moisture in the atmosphere that can transport massive amounts of water vapor. Think of them like nature's water highways in the sky!

    Now, for our Weather Playbook segment - let's talk about microbursts! These are intense, localized downpours that can drop massive amounts of rain in just minutes. Think of them like nature's express delivery system for water - quick, powerful, and totally unexpected!

    For our Weather Playbook segment, let's talk about high-pressure systems! These atmospheric champions are basically the bouncers of the weather world. They push away clouds, block storm systems, and create stable, clear conditions. Think of them like the VIP section of atmospheric events.
